The Lindy Hop Shoe Checklist
1. Flexible Soles
Look for shoes that bend easily at the ball of the foot—this is crucial for those smooth rock steps and swivels. Test by twisting the shoe; it should have some give. Stiff soles will fight your movement.
2. Just Enough Grip
Leather or suede soles are gold standards—they provide enough slide for turns but won't send you flying across the floor. Avoid rubber soles (too sticky) or patent leather (too slippery).
3. Ankle Freedom
Low-cut styles or oxfords that don't restrict ankle movement are ideal. Save the high-tops for fashion shows—you need full range for those crazy Charleston kicks.
Top Styles for Lindy Hoppers
Vintage-Inspired Oxfords
The classic choice—look for brands like Aris Allen or Remix with cushioned insoles. Pro tip: Break them in before a marathon dance weekend.
Modern Swing Sneakers
Brands like Keds and Bala now make sneakers with suede patches under the ball and heel. Perfect for outdoor events or concrete floors.
Convertible Heels
For followers who want height without sacrifice: T-straps with 1.5" block heels (never stilettos!) and removable insoles for custom support.
Insider Tricks
- Size up slightly—feet swell after hours of dancing
- Carry moleskin in your dance bag for emergency blister prevention
- Rotate two pairs to extend the life of both
- DIY hack: Add stick-on suede patches to thrifted shoes
